Mro is a leader in disclosure management and health information exchange.
MRO's mission is to disclose the right Protected Health Information (PHI) to the right requesters in a secure and compliant fashion, with an unwavering focus on client success.
MRO's vision is to transform the way health information is used and exchanged through innovation, technology and unparalleled service.

How much do people at MRO get paid? See the latest salaries by department and job title. The average estimated annual salary, including base and bonus, at MRO is $121,535, or $58 per hour, while the estimated median salary is $146,150, or $70 per hour.
At MRO, the highest paid job is a General Counsel at $264,944 annually and the lowest is an Admin Assistant at $44,193 annually. Average MRO salaries by department include: Finance at $62,704, Design at $89,962, Customer Support at $63,873, and Legal at $264,943. Half of MRO salaries are above $146,150.
